Tournament dartboards are a must-have for any serious dart player. These high-quality boards are made from top-grade sisal fibers, which provide a durable and self-healing surface that can withstand countless games. The board's wiring is thin and precise, ensuring that darts won't bounce off or get stuck in between wires. Tournament dartboards are also designed with a regulation size and weight, giving players an authentic experience when playing in tournaments. With their superior quality and performance, tournament dartboards are perfect for both casual and competitive players who want to take their game to the next level.

WINMAU Darts Blade 6 Professional Bristle Dartboard with Official Tournament Specifications | Endorsed by The PDC

The WINMAU Blade 6 Professional Bristle Dartboard boasts sixth generation blade technology, density control, hi visibility sisal, and rota-lock. The sixth generation blade technology ensures the board has reduced blade wire angles and increased scoring areas, while the density control results in uniformity in the board's playing surface. The hi visibility sisal allows for easy visibility of the board's scoring areas, and the rota-lock ensures the board remains securely in place during play.

The Winmau Blade 360 offers a professional dartboard experience with several helpful features. Its rotating number ring lets you turn the board multiple times, so you can extend its life by spreading out wear evenly. The symmetrical design keeps the board looking sharp no matter how often you adjust it. With Blade 6 Triple Core Carbon technology, you get a durable and balanced board that helps you maintain accuracy and control during play. Plus, the high-quality sisal surface quickly heals after each dart, and the thin wiring reduces bounce-outs, making sure your throws count every time.

1. What dartboards do pros use?

Professional dart players almost exclusively use bristle dart boards such as the Barrington Collection Bristle Dart Board or the Winmau Blade 5. These meet tournament regulations, allowing them to practice in the right conditions.

2. What are dartboards made of?

Dartboards are made up of compressed sisal fibers glued to a backing board held together by an outer metal band. The main advantage of this type of construction is that when you remove a dart from the board, the hole will heal behind it.
